Under this program, you'll complete an honours year to complement your studies completed under the Bachelor of Veterinary Technology.
The program will provide you with advanced training in clinical, regulatory, diagnostic or other para-professional streams applicable to veterinary technologists. It'll also develop your research skills to support you through an honours research project which you'll use to further develop your specialist knowledge in a topic of interest to you, such as equine exercise and rehabilitation, veterinary laboratory diagnostics or molecular and quantitative genetics.
The advanced clinical training will involve working in either the UQ Veterinary Teaching Hospital or at an approved external placement. You'll undertake advanced professional training under the guidance of a supervisor, and graduate with advanced skills and knowledge and enhanced employment opportunities or go on to additional postgraduate studies.

Prerequisites Bachelor of Veterinary Technology (or equivalent), with: a grade point average (GPA) of 5.0 on a 7-point scale, and have secured an honours project and supervisor, and satisfied any additional requirements set by the head of school.
